Double Glazing Showrooms Near Me

Contrary to the single pane windows of the past double glazing is energy efficient it reduces heat loss and makes your home more peaceful. It is comprised of two panes that are sealed together and the space between them is filled with air or argon and both act as insulators.

Look for a company that is a member of FENSA, a government-authorised scheme that checks compliance with building regulations. They should also provide a reasonable guarantee.

The energy efficiency of double-glazed windows is contingent on the type of glass frame material, frame type and the installation method. The British Fenestration Rating Council, or BFRC determines the energy efficiency by coding it from A+ to "E". It also considers the thickness of the window, the sealing of the gaps, and the gas used. It is recommended to search for a company that offers a C-rated window or higher, as this will guarantee that you will save money on your heating bills.

The most commonly used material for double-glazing frames is uPVC. Compared to timber windows, uPVC has less environmental impact and requires less maintenance. Moreover, it is recyclable and can be used over 10 times without degrading in quality. It is durable and has an enhanced finish that will ensure the longevity of your window.

Apart from being cheaper, uPVC windows are also more secure than timber. They are more secure with a stronger locking system as well as a deadbolt built-in which makes them more difficult to break into than conventional timber windows. They are also easier to maintain and keep clean. Additionally, they have low moisture content, which prevents condensation.

It is essential to verify the accreditations after you've found an installer who is reputable. They will ensure that the installation will be completed in accordance with the highest standards. FENSA is an example. It is a government-approved scheme that monitors compliance with the building regulations for replacement windows. TrustMark is another important certification that confirms a business's competence in the field and its trading practices.

A good warranty should include all the components of a door or window from the vinyl to the mechanical components. The warranty should include replacement of damaged parts as well as a limited warranty against condensation or leaks. The warranty should also protect against the damage caused by a natural disaster or hurricane. A company must also provide an official statement in writing that outlines the terms and conditions of its warranty.
